First Impression: Whimsical, Niche, and Instantly Recognizable

The design lands with warm, approachable energy—think hand-drawn charm meets festive clarity. It features a stylized angler in a red-and-green sweater holding a pole over a snow-dusted lake, with subtle pine boughs, a coiled fishing line forming a gentle arc, and tiny ornaments dangling from the rod tip. There’s no photorealism here; it’s an illustration rooted in modern design sensibility—clean outlines, intentional negative space, and balanced color blocking. The mood is joyful but grounded, nostalgic without being dated. It speaks directly to a very specific audience: outdoorsy, tradition-loving, humor-appreciating customers who see fishing as both sport and ritual.

Designer Notes You Can’t Skip Before Client Use

Before dropping Christmas Fishing Lover T‑Shirt Design into a live project, run these practical checks:

  1. Test in black and white—verify shape recognition holds without color cues, especially for engraving or single-color screen prints;
  2. Preview on light AND dark backgrounds—some PNG versions include subtle drop shadows that vanish on black, breaking intended depth;
  3. Scale it down to 200px and up to 2000px—confirm SVG paths remain smooth and PNG edges stay sharp;
  4. Place it on realistic mockups—a fishing-themed hoodie mockup reveals how proportions interact with garment seams and folds;
  5. Check file formats included: Look for true vector (SVG/EPS), high-res PNG (300dpi, transparent), and optionally layered PSD—avoid JPEG-only bundles for commercial design;
  6. Compare typography pairings: It harmonizes with sturdy sans serifs (like Montserrat Bold) and relaxed display fonts (like Bebas Neue), but clashes with ultra-thin serifs or tight script fonts;
  7. Verify commercial license terms—this is non-negotiable. Confirm it permits use in client-facing digital products, physical merchandise, and resale via Etsy or print-on-demand services.
